Jascha Dräger is research associate at the Research Data Centre of the SOEP. He studied sociology in Kassel and Mannheim and received his PhD in Sociology from University of Mannheim in 2022. His main research interests are social stratification and inequalities in education.

Carlos Gaete is a Research Associate in the Energy, Transportation, Environment Department at the DIW Berlin. He received his PhD in July 2019 from The University of Manchester. His dissertation consisted of sustainability assessment of electricity generation by using mathematical optimization and life cycle assessment (LCA). Since August 2020 Miriam Gauer is working as a research associate at the socio-economic panel. As a member of the division Survey Methodology and Manangement she works with the migration samples of the SOEP and the documentation and generation of migration related variables and constructs. Her special research interests are gender differences and gender equality within integration processes.
